M'Naghten Standard

A rule used for determining insanity in legal contexts, stating that a person is considered legally insane if, at the time of the crime, they were so deranged that they did not understand the nature and quality of their actions or could not distinguish right from wrong.

Delusions

False beliefs that are strongly held, even in the face of solid contradictory evidence. Such beliefs usually involve a misinterpretation of one’s experiences.
